Batch, Powershell, Skriptování, Windows

Zjištění aktuální cesty ve skriptu

Ve skriptech je vhodné nepoužívat statické cesty, aby skript fungoval i v jiných umístěních. Princip je ve zjištění cesty odkud se skript spustil.

winbatch
Set AktualniAdresar=%cd:~0%
Set AktualniJednotka=%AktualniAdresar:~0,2%

powershell

Hardware, Windows

Zjištění typu a seriového čísla z Lenova

Lze to snadno pomocí WMI příkazů.
wmic bios get serialnumber
wmic baseboard get product

zdroj:
http://projectdream.org/wordpress/2007/09/14/retrieving-type-and-serial-number-from-lenovo-machines-through-wmi/
http://www.jiribrejcha.net/index.php/2009/06/objevte-moznosti-wmic/
http://technet.microsoft.com/cs-cz/library/cc784189(WS.10).aspx

Skriptování, VBA

VBA makro – nalezení aktuálního data

Pokud při prohledávání velkého seznamu (např. v MS Excelu) potřebujete „skočit“ na aktuální datum, lze to snadno pomocí VBA makra
Sub skoc_na_dnesni_datum()
    ActiveRange = A1
    Cells.Find(What:=Date, After:=ActiveCell, LookIn:=xlFormulas, _
        LookAt: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, _
        MatchCase:=False).Activate
    Application.CutCopyMode = False
End Sub